1. Target Overview & Investment Thesis

KINGWOOD PINES HOSPITAL is a 116-bed suburban community hospital in HARRIS, TX with $25.3M in net patient revenue and a 12.4% operating margin. The hospital serves a payer mix of 4.3% Medicare, 0.4% Medicaid, and 95.3% commercial.

Thesis: Turnaround. Our ML models identify $1.9M in annual EBITDA improvement potential from RCM optimization across 5 levers, lifting margin from 12.4% to 19.7% (+736bps).

2. Market Context & Competitive Position

583
TX Hospitals
-0.7%
State Median Margin
187
Comparable Hospitals

TX has 583 Medicare-certified hospitals with a median operating margin of -0.7%. The target's margin of 12.4% places it above the state median. Among 187 size-comparable peers (58-232 beds), the median margin is 2.2%. The target performs in line with or above peers.

6. Returns Analysis — Scenario Matrix

5-year hold, 5.5x leverage, 3% organic growth, 10%/yr debt paydown. Base case uses 100% of predicted RCM uplift. Bull case: 130% uplift at lower entry. Bear case: 50% uplift at higher entry.

Bridge Methodology

  • Targets: P75 of comparable peers (60% gap closure)
  • Denial: avoidable share = 35% of delta × NPR
  • AR: bad debt coefficient = $0.65 per day per $1K NPR
  • NCR: 60% coefficient on collection rate improvement
  • CDI: 0.75% of Medicare revenue per 0.01 CMI point

Returns Assumptions

  • Leverage: 5.5x entry (84.6% debt / 15.4% equity)
  • Organic growth: 3% annual EBITDA growth
  • Debt paydown: 10% of principal per year
  • Hold period: 5 years
